This is 6005 Hawk Knight`s with Camouflage Wagon, without the Knights, & a few pieces from other sets thrown in. The location is Piedmont Lake, Ohio. The last picture was just for fun. The next time I'll include the knights, but I enjoy it much better as a simple cart with farmer.
